Giancarlo Cruz-Michael Stanton (born November 8, 1989), formerly known as Mike Stanton, is an American professional baseball designated hitter and outfielder for the New York Yankees of Major League Baseball (MLB).

Sep 6, 2023 · Stanton crushed a two-run homer in the sixth inning for his 400th career home run in Tuesday's 5-1 win over the Tigers, reaching the plateau in the fourth-fewest games in Major League history. His 451-foot missile cleared the left-field bullpen and helped the Yankees to their fourth consecutive win. “It’s a pretty cool feat,” Stanton said.
